Senior Manager leading the design and execution of learning initiatives for AI at Pfizer. Collaborating across functions to transform learning experiences into impactful outcomes for employees.
Responsibilities
Lead the design and execution of learning programs supporting AI initiatives across the enterprise.
Collaborate with stakeholders across functions to co-create solutions aligned with strategic priorities.
Co-lead development and leadership solutions with PX and Organizational Development teams.
Partner with business leaders, PX, and L&D to develop innovative learning strategies.
Manage complex projects from concept to delivery, ensuring alignment with timelines and budgets.
Design and facilitate impactful learning experiences in both in-person and digital formats.
Develop BU-specific programs when enterprise solutions do not meet unique needs.
Measure and evaluate learning effectiveness, continuously improving based on feedback and data.
Maintain strong relationships with business leaders and functional leadership to support cross-functional collaboration.
Requirements
Applicant must have a bachelor's degree with 6+ years of experience; OR a master's degree with 5+ years of experience; OR a PhD with 1+ years of experience.
Strong project management skills and attention to detail.
Experience in change management, PMO, or transformation leadership roles.
Knowledge of adult learning principles.
Excellent interpersonal, communication, and presentation skills.
Collaborative mindset with strong stakeholder engagement skills.
Comfortable with ambiguity and consultative discussions.
Self-motivated, flexible, and excellent time management skills.
Proficiency in Microsoft Office.
Proven ability to develop bold strategies (Courage), foster a growth mindset (Equity), collaborate in matrix environments (Joy), and drive talent development (Excellence).
Ability to lead informally, empower teams, and provide feedback.
Strong decision-making skills and executive presence.
Benefits
Up to 25% domestic travel (US / NA) required
Align mostly with US EST working hours
